Don't you wish you lived in a place where missing and found pets are news worth items?
 
Here in Alpine California we care about our neighbors and animals so much we have regular alerts regarding animals that have gone astray as people try to unite animals with their owners. Because Alpine is a bit rural our mix of lost animals includes more than the usual dogs and cats. Our ecletic mix of animals in Alpine has included, but has not been limited to goats, turkeys, turtles, donkey and I think an emu.
